| Description: | BILLY MAYERL Pianist Mayerl musical impressions and plays his signature tune "Marigold". London. Pianist Billy Mayerl does impressions on his piano of a barrel organ, an old gramophone that slows down and then gets stuck (tune is "Do You Ken John Peel), a lady playing an old out-of-tune piano. A Scottie dog sitting next to piano starts to howl. Mayerl finishes by playing his signature tune "Marigold". | |
